Common signs of being taken for granted
In relationships, it’s common for one person to feel taken for granted. It can happen gradually over time or suddenly, leaving you feeling unappreciated and undervalued. But how do you know if you’re being taken for granted?
One telltale sign is when your efforts go unnoticed or unacknowledged. You may find yourself constantly going above and beyond, only to receive little to no recognition in return. Another sign is when your needs consistently take a backseat to your partner’s wants and desires.
Feeling like an afterthought is another indication that you may be taken for granted. If your partner consistently prioritizes other people or activities over spending quality time with you, it can leave you feeling neglected and insignificant.
Lack of reciprocity can also be a red flag. Are you always the one making compromises or sacrifices? Do you feel like the relationship is imbalanced, with all the effort coming from your side?
The emotional toll of feeling unappreciated
Feeling unappreciated in a relationship can take a significant emotional toll. It’s like constantly pouring your heart and soul into something, only to be met with indifference or apathy. Over time, this can chip away at your self-esteem and leave you feeling drained and undervalued.
The emotional toll of feeling unappreciated is not just about the lack of acknowledgment for your efforts; it goes deeper than that. It affects how you perceive yourself and your worth. You may start questioning if you are deserving of love, care, and respect. This constant state of doubt can lead to feelings of sadness, frustration, and even resentment.
It’s essential to recognize these emotions as valid but also realize that they don’t define who you are as an individual. Your worth should not be determined solely by how others treat or appreciate you. Remember that appreciation should come from within yourself first before seeking it from others.

Strategies to combat being taken for granted in relationships
1. Self-reflection: Start by taking a step back and assessing the dynamics of your relationship. Are you truly being taken for granted, or is it just a temporary phase? Be honest with yourself about your own actions and expectations.
2. Communicate openly: It’s crucial to express your feelings to your partner without blame or anger. Clearly articulate what you need from the relationship and explain how their behavior makes you feel undervalued.
3. Set boundaries: Establishing healthy boundaries is essential to prevent being taken for granted in any relationship. Clearly define what is acceptable and what isn’t, then communicate those boundaries with kindness but firmness.
4. Prioritize self-care: Take care of yourself physically, emotionally, and mentally. Engage in activities that bring you joy and help build your self-esteem. When you prioritize self-care, others are more likely to recognize and appreciate your worth.
5. Reevaluate the relationship: If efforts to address the issue fail repeatedly, it may be time to reevaluate whether this relationship is truly meeting your needs and making you happy. Remember that no one deserves to be consistently taken for granted.
6.Seek support if needed: If feeling unappreciated becomes overwhelming or persists despite attempts at resolution, consider seeking professional help such as couples therapy or counseling sessions individually.
Communication tips to address the issue with your partner
Communication is key in any relationship, and addressing the issue of feeling taken for granted requires open and honest dialogue with your partner. Here are some helpful tips to effectively communicate your feelings:
1. Choose the right time and place: Find a calm and neutral setting where both you and your partner can openly discuss your concerns without distractions or interruptions.
2. Use “I” statements: Instead of placing blame or accusing your partner, focus on expressing how their actions make you feel. For example, say “I feel unappreciated when…” rather than “You always take me for granted.”
3. Be specific about your needs: Clearly articulate what behaviors or actions would make you feel more valued and appreciated in the relationship. This will help guide your partner towards understanding what changes are necessary.
4. Practice active listening: Give each other undivided attention during conversations, listen attentively to what the other person is saying, and avoid interrupting or becoming defensive.
5. Avoid finger-pointing: Remember that effective communication involves taking responsibility for our own emotions while also acknowledging the impact our actions may have on others.
6. Seek professional help if needed: If communication alone isn’t resolving the issue, consider seeking guidance from a couples therapist who can provide tools and techniques to improve communication within your relationship.
